September is a classic Down East yacht built by Jarvis Newman who was noted for building commercial fishing boats and classic yachts. These yachts do not become available very often and when they do, they don't last long on the market. September is a 2-stateroom yacht with 2 heads, a fully functional galley, a larger salon, and a fly bridge with plenty of room. There are two steering stations, both with fully functional helms. There is a large teak aft deck and, throughout the yacht, teak and holly flooring.
In 2000, the engines were replaced with Caterpillar 3196, which has just been rebuilt and now has only 60 hours. In 2023, extensive work and upgrades were done bringing the yacht to excellent condition. For the last 9 years, September has cruised up and down the east coast and to the Bahamas. The owner has finished his cruising and has decided to sell the yacht.
September may be boarded from the swim platform or from either side of the large and comfortable aft deck. Going forward, a door gives entry to the salon with sofa and dining table. The lower helm is on the starboard side. A few steps lead down to the functional galley and to the two staterooms that accommodate four guests. The flybridge is accessed from the aft deck and offers abundant seating, dinghy storage, and second helm station. The engine room is accessed from the salon and has multiple hatches in the teak and holly floor for service.

Mechanicals
- Caterpillar 3196 diesel engine, 60 hours since 2023 major overhaul
- 9 knots 1250 RPMs 4 gal/hr
- 15 knots 2100 RPMs 20 gals/hr
- 17 knots maximum
- Rebuilt, turbo, injectors, valves. 2023
- Pre-Lube system runs pump 90 seconds prior to start and after shut-down
- New starter, 2023 - Spare starter onboard
- New engine cables, 2023
- New motor mounts - 4, 2023
- Shaft dial indicated, 2023
- Prop dial indicated, 2023
- New exhaust line, 2023
- Repacked stuffing box and rudder packing, 2023
- Fire Boy automatic fire extinguisher system
